Multiple-text manuscript containing a collection of protective and liturgical texts intended for memorization by schoolboys and novices. Extent and format of original material: 17 files. Physical characteristics: Palm leaf. Undecorated folios. Complete. Has no covers.
Jayamaṅgala gāthā is a protective and liturgical text that identifies eight great victories of the Buddha over opponents who saught to challenge him in various ways. It was one of the earliest items memorized by lay students studying in monastic schools after learning the alphabet. This version ...
